What to Expect on the Day
Upon arrival at the Bournemouth Uni Open Days, you’ll be greeted by a warm and welcoming atmosphere. The event is designed to provide you with a taste of university life, so here’s what you can expect:
-
Campus Tours: Guided tours of the campus will give you a firsthand look at the facilities, accommodation, and surrounding areas.
-
Subject-Specific Sessions: Attend sessions tailored to your chosen subject area, where you can learn more about the course content, teaching methods, and career prospects.
-
Meet the Staff and Students: Network with staff members and current students to gain insights into the academic and social aspects of university life.
-
Information Sessions: Participate in informative sessions on various topics, such as student finance, accommodation, and support services.
Accommodation and Facilities
Bournemouth University offers a range of accommodation options to suit different needs and budgets. Here’s a breakdown of the available accommodation and facilities:
Accommodation Type | Description |
---|---|
University Halls of Residence | Modern, purpose-built halls with en-suite rooms, communal kitchens, and social spaces. |
Student Flats | Self-contained flats with kitchenettes, living areas, and bedrooms, ideal for those who prefer more independence. |
Private Accommodation | Off-campus options available, including houses and apartments, which can be found through the university’s accommodation service. |
Facilities on campus include a state-of-the-art library, sports center, gym, and a variety of dining options. The university also offers a range of support services, such as counseling, disability services, and career advice.

Student Life and Societies
Student life at Bournemouth University is diverse and exciting, with a wide range of societies and clubs to join. Here are some highlights:
-
Sports Clubs: From football and netball to rock climbing and yoga, there’s something for everyone.
-
Academic Societies: Join a society related to your subject area to connect with like-minded students and enhance your academic experience.
-
Arts and Culture: Get involved in the university’s vibrant arts scene, including drama, music, and dance performances.
-
Volunteering Opportunities: Make a difference in the local community through volunteering with the university’s student-led initiatives.
The university also hosts a variety of events throughout the year, including fresher’s week, cultural festivals, and sports competitions, ensuring there’s always something happening on campus.
